Career highlights
Acting
Ashley Judd’s acting career began gaining momentum in the early 1990s on television, including two episodes of the series Star Trek: The Next Generation and a recurring role on the drama series Sisters.
After making her feature film debut in “Kuffs”, she achieved her breakthrough in “Ruby in Paradise”. The film won the Sundance Film Festival Grand Jury Prize.
She also earned praise for memorable performances in “Smoke and Heat”. She also appeared in “The Passion of Darkly Noon” and portrayed Marilyn Monroe in the television film “Norma Jean and Marilyn”.
That same year, she joined the cast of the commercially successful film “A Time to Kill”.
By the end of the decade, Ashley Judd had become a leading actress thanks to successful thriller films such as “Kiss the Girls” and “Double Jeopardy”, both of which strengthened her box-office appeal.
She maintained her prominence with starring roles in “Where the Heart Is”, “Someone Like You”, and “High Crimes”.
She also appeared in the commercially successful “Divine Secrets of the Ya-Ya Sisterhood” and the critically acclaimed biographical drama “Frida”.
Expanding beyond film, she starred as Maggie the Cat in the Broadway revival of Cat on a Hot Tin Roof. In 2004, her role in “De-Lovely” earned her a Golden Globe nomination for Best Actress.
Later on, she diversified her career through film and television projects. She appeared in “Dolphin Tale” and its sequel, co-starred in “Flypaper”, and led the television series Missing.
She later portrayed First Lady Margaret Asher in “Olympus Has Fallen” and played Natalie Prior in the popular Divergent franchise, reprising the role in “The Divergent Series: Insurgent” and “The Divergent Series: Allegiant”.
From 2017 to 2019, she starred in the series Berlin Station. During this period, she also appeared in the films “Trafficked” and “A Dog’s Way Home”.
In 2024, she had a lead role in the thriller film, “Lazareth”.
Beyond acting, she narrated the documentary Love Is a Verb and made history as the first woman to narrate the opening telecast of the Kentucky Derby.
Brand deals
Outside entertainment, Ashley Judd built a successful brand presence through endorsement and sponsorship deals. She served as the face of the American Beauty cosmetics line by Estée Lauder and represented H. Stern jewelry.
She also partnered with Goody’s Family Clothing to launch several fashion collections, including AJ, Love Ashley, Ashley Judd, and Ashley Judd Plus.
Advocacy work
Ashley Judd has also earned recognition for her humanitarian and advocacy work. Her 2011 memoir, All That Is Bitter and Sweet, chronicled her life experiences and highlighted her commitment to social causes.
She has championed gender equality, reproductive rights, and the welfare of women and girls worldwide. In 2016, she became a Goodwill Ambassador for UNFPA (United Nations Population Fund), visiting humanitarian and development projects across Jordan, Turkey, Ukraine, Bangladesh, India and Sri Lanka.
She has also worked extensively with YouthAIDS, traveling to countries such as Cambodia, Kenya and Rwanda to raise awareness about poverty, disease prevention, and social justice.
Her advocacy extends through leadership and advisory roles with organizations including International Center for Research on Women, Women for Women International, Equality Now, and Apne Aap Women Worldwide, while she remains an active public speaker on gender equality, abuse prevention, and humanitarian issues.
Recognitions
- Time magazine’s Person of the Year as one of the Silence Breakers (2017)
- United Nations’ Global Advocate of the Year (2019)
